Overclocking

We’re almost disappointed in the overclocking capabilities of the Matrix. We know that, to some degree, the silicon lottery plays a part but we still hoped to see the Matrix going far beyond the 1150MHz that is nearly guaranteed to be extracted from the Hawaii GPU. Even the memory isn’t the most blisteringly fast we’ve seen. This is almost the antithesis of the results we obtained from the GTX780Ti Matrix, which was spectacular.

Temperatures

Of course the Radeon GPU is monumentally hotter than the nVidia equivalent but even still the Matrix is hardly impressive. ASUS’ own DCU II model is cooler, and the MSI Lightning 290X is so much cooler (20°C) that it’s off the bottom of the graph. Hmm.
